Jenkins是一款强大的自动化构建工具,它提供了持续集成的功能。通过使用Jenkins,开发人员可以实现代码的自动构建、测试和部署,从而大大提高了软件开发的效率和质量。Jenkins支持多种编程语言和构建工具,如Java、Python、Maven等,用户可以根据自己的需求进行配置。Jenkins还提供了丰富的插件生态系统,可以帮助用户扩展其功能,满足各种复杂的构建需求。Jenkins是一款非常实用的自动化构建工具,适用于各种规模的项目开发。
在当今的软件开发环境中,自动化和效率已经成为了不可或缺的元素,持续集成(Continuous Integration,简称CI)是一种软件开发实践,它要求开发人员频繁地将代码集成到主干,并通过自动化的方式进行构建、测试和部署,Jenkins是一款非常受欢迎的开源CI/CD工具,它提供了一个强大且灵活的环境,让开发者能够轻松实现持续集成。
Jenkins的核心功能是其插件系统,这使得用户可以根据需要扩展其功能,你可以使用Git插件来实现对Git仓库的集成,或者使用Docker插件来支持Docker容器的构建和部署,Jenkins还支持多种类型的项目,包括Java、Python、C#等主流编程语言的项目。
尽管Jenkins的功能强大,但对于初学者来说,可能会感到有些复杂,这就需要我们作为主机评测专家,为大家详细介绍如何配置和使用Jenkins,以帮助大家更好地理解和利用这款工具,在这个过程中,我们不仅会讲解Jenkins的基本操作,还会介绍一些高级特性和最佳实践。
Jenkins是一款非常出色的持续集成工具,无论你是刚刚接触这个领域,还是有一定经验的开发人员,都能从中受益,而作为主机评测专家,我将会尽我最大的努力,为大家提供最全面、最实用的信息和建议。